Does Chilton County Treatment Center offer Medication-Assisted Treatment (MAT)?
Yes, Chilton County Treatment Center provides medication-assisted treatment (MAT). MAT combines FDA-approved medications such as buprenorphine or naltrexone with counseling to treat alcohol and opioid use disorders.
